Get Your Hands Dirty on Clean Architecture

Get Your Hands Dirty on Clean Architecture PDF Author: Tom Hombergs
Publisher: Packt Publishing Ltd
ISBN: 1839212713
Category : Computers
Languages : en
Pages : 157

Get Book Here

Book Description
Gain insight into how hexagonal architecture can help to keep the cost of development low over the complete lifetime of an application Key FeaturesExplore ways to make your software flexible, extensible, and adaptableLearn new concepts that you can easily blend with your own software development styleDevelop the mindset of building maintainable solutions instead of taking shortcutsBook Description We would all like to build software architecture that yields adaptable and flexible software with low development costs. But, unreasonable deadlines and shortcuts make it very hard to create such an architecture. Get Your Hands Dirty on Clean Architecture starts with a discussion about the conventional layered architecture style and its disadvantages. It also talks about the advantages of the domain-centric architecture styles of Robert C. Martin's Clean Architecture and Alistair Cockburn's Hexagonal Architecture. Then, the book dives into hands-on chapters that show you how to manifest a hexagonal architecture in actual code. You'll learn in detail about different mapping strategies between the layers of a hexagonal architecture and see how to assemble the architecture elements into an application. The later chapters demonstrate how to enforce architecture boundaries. You'll also learn what shortcuts produce what types of technical debt and how, sometimes, it is a good idea to willingly take on those debts. After reading this book, you'll have all the knowledge you need to create applications using the hexagonal architecture style of web development. What you will learnIdentify potential shortcomings of using a layered architectureApply methods to enforce architecture boundariesFind out how potential shortcuts can affect the software architectureProduce arguments for when to use which style of architectureStructure your code according to the architectureApply various types of tests that will cover each element of the architectureWho this book is for This book is for you if you care about the architecture of the software you are building. To get the most out of this book, you must have some experience with web development. The code examples in this book are in Java. If you are not a Java programmer but can read object-oriented code in other languages, you will be fine. In the few places where Java or framework specifics are needed, they are thoroughly explained.

Get Your Hands Dirty on Clean Architecture

Get Your Hands Dirty on Clean Architecture PDF Author: Tom Hombergs
Publisher: Packt Publishing Ltd
ISBN: 1839212713
Category : Computers
Languages : en
Pages : 157

Get Book Here

Book Description
Gain insight into how hexagonal architecture can help to keep the cost of development low over the complete lifetime of an application Key FeaturesExplore ways to make your software flexible, extensible, and adaptableLearn new concepts that you can easily blend with your own software development styleDevelop the mindset of building maintainable solutions instead of taking shortcutsBook Description We would all like to build software architecture that yields adaptable and flexible software with low development costs. But, unreasonable deadlines and shortcuts make it very hard to create such an architecture. Get Your Hands Dirty on Clean Architecture starts with a discussion about the conventional layered architecture style and its disadvantages. It also talks about the advantages of the domain-centric architecture styles of Robert C. Martin's Clean Architecture and Alistair Cockburn's Hexagonal Architecture. Then, the book dives into hands-on chapters that show you how to manifest a hexagonal architecture in actual code. You'll learn in detail about different mapping strategies between the layers of a hexagonal architecture and see how to assemble the architecture elements into an application. The later chapters demonstrate how to enforce architecture boundaries. You'll also learn what shortcuts produce what types of technical debt and how, sometimes, it is a good idea to willingly take on those debts. After reading this book, you'll have all the knowledge you need to create applications using the hexagonal architecture style of web development. What you will learnIdentify potential shortcomings of using a layered architectureApply methods to enforce architecture boundariesFind out how potential shortcuts can affect the software architectureProduce arguments for when to use which style of architectureStructure your code according to the architectureApply various types of tests that will cover each element of the architectureWho this book is for This book is for you if you care about the architecture of the software you are building. To get the most out of this book, you must have some experience with web development. The code examples in this book are in Java. If you are not a Java programmer but can read object-oriented code in other languages, you will be fine. In the few places where Java or framework specifics are needed, they are thoroughly explained.

Clean Hands, Dirty Hands

Clean Hands, Dirty Hands PDF Author: Cleland
Publisher: Carson-Dellosa Publishing
ISBN: 161810344X
Category : Juvenile Nonfiction
Languages : en
Pages : 28

Get Book Here

Book Description
Sung To The Tune Of Row, Row, Row Your Boat, This Book Teaches Young Readers The Importance Of Personal Hygiene And Keeping Your Hands Clean.

Get Your Hands Dirty

Get Your Hands Dirty PDF Author: Jordan J. Ballor
Publisher: Wipf and Stock Publishers
ISBN: 1621898164
Category : Religion
Languages : en
Pages : 191

Get Book Here

Book Description
This volume brings together a decade of reflection at the intersection of culture, economics, and theology. Addressing topics ranging from the family to work, politics, and the church, Jordan J. Ballor shows how the Christian faith calls us to get involved deeply and meaningfully in the messiness of the world. Drawing upon theologians and thinkers from across the great scope of the Christian tradition, including Augustine, Thomas Aquinas, Martin Luther, Abraham Kuyper, and Dietrich Bonhoeffer, and engaging a variety of current figures and cultural phenomena, these essays connect the timeless insights of the Christian faith to the pressing challenges of contemporary life.

I Don't Want to Wash My Hands!

I Don't Want to Wash My Hands! PDF Author: Tony Ross
Publisher: Random House
ISBN: 1849399522
Category : Juvenile Fiction
Languages : en
Pages : 32

Get Book Here

Book Description
The Little Princess loves getting her hands dirty. The trouble is . . . she hates washing them. Until she learns all about the nasties and the dirties and all the other horrible things that lurk and make you ill . . .

Get Your Hands Dirty

Get Your Hands Dirty PDF Author: Jordan J. Ballor
Publisher: Wipf and Stock Publishers
ISBN: 1625640471
Category : Religion
Languages : en
Pages : 239

Get Book Here

Book Description
This volume brings together a decade of reflection at the intersection of culture, economics, and theology. Addressing topics ranging from the family to work, politics, and the church, Jordan J. Ballor shows how the Christian faith calls us to get involved deeply and meaningfully in the messiness of the world. Drawing upon theologians and thinkers from across the great scope of the Christian tradition, including Augustine, Thomas Aquinas, Martin Luther, Abraham Kuyper, and Dietrich Bonhoeffer, and engaging a variety of current figures and cultural phenomena, these essays connect the timeless insights of the Christian faith to the pressing challenges of contemporary life.

Painting the Psalms

Painting the Psalms PDF Author: Cherie Burbach
Publisher: Bonjour Publishing
ISBN: 0997227478
Category : Art
Languages : en
Pages : 104

Get Book Here

Book Description
In Painting the Psalms, artist Cherie Burbach shares original, mixed-media paintings that contain a positive, faith-filled message. Each painting contains inspiration from the Psalms in some way, through the imagery, words, or emotion contained within the verses. Cherie uses a variety of mediums and techniques to create art that is filled with depth and whimsy. It is her hope that this book will inspire you to look at the Psalms in a new way so you can celebrate your faith and believe in the message. Some of the paintings were created during Cherie’s popular “Painting the Psalms” series of ecourses, where she demonstrates step-by-step progress from start to finish, including all the small details that make mixed media paintings come alive with texture and color.

Garden Crafts for Kids

Garden Crafts for Kids PDF Author: Diane Rhoades
Publisher: Sterling Publishing (NY)
ISBN: 9780806909981
Category : Gardening
Languages : en
Pages : 0

Get Book Here

Book Description
Get ready for plenty of gardening fun as kids become adventurers, explorers, scientists, chefs, inventors, and friends of the earth -- all in one! They can plant their own family tree, camp out ill a bean teepee, start a garden in a boot, or grow potatoes in old tires. Whether they live in a house or an apartment, in the country or the city, kids can grow vegetables to eat, flowers to smell (and even eat!), and other plants to enjoy. They'll learn to test soil; water, weed, mulch, and fertilize their garden; make friends with earthworms; and see how to use the moon as a planting calendar. Projects grow out of gardens, just as plants grow in them. Make a wooden caddy to transport supplies, or spruce up tools with brightly colored painted designs. Create homemade cards with pressed flowers or sweet-smelling sachets stuffed with herbs. Make a birdhouse out of a gourd or a toad villa with flowerpots. There are plenty of tasty treats to try, too -- gourmet flower cupcakes, sweet forest honey, ginger soda, apple leather, herbal tea, zucchini cake, and nasturtium delights. Instructions are even included on how to put together and operate a produce stand to sell homegrown produce and homemade items. Featuring plenty of full-color photos and fascinating facts, these fifty great activities will inspire kids to get their hands dirty and keep their thumbs green throughout the year!

Get Your Hands Dirty on Clean Architecture

Get Your Hands Dirty on Clean Architecture PDF Author: Tom Hombergs
Publisher: Packt Publishing Ltd
ISBN: 1805125915
Category : Computers
Languages : en
Pages : 168

Get Book Here

Book Description
Gain insight into how Hexagonal Architecture can help to increase maintainability. Key Features Explore ways to make your software flexible, extensible, and adaptable Learn new concepts that you can easily blend with your own software development style Develop the mindset of making conscious architecture decisions Book DescriptionBuilding for maintainability is key to keep development costs low (and developers happy). The second edition of "Get Your Hands Dirty on Clean Architecture" is here to equip you with the essential skills and knowledge to build maintainable software. Building upon the success of the first edition, this comprehensive guide explores the drawbacks of conventional layered architecture and highlights the advantages of domain-centric styles such as Robert C. Martin's Clean Architecture and Alistair Cockburn's Hexagonal Architecture. Then, the book dives into hands-on chapters that show you how to manifest a Hexagonal Architecture in actual code. You'll learn in detail about different mapping strategies between the layers of a Hexagonal Architecture and see how to assemble the architecture elements into an application. The later chapters demonstrate how to enforce architecture boundaries, what shortcuts produce what types of technical debt, and how, sometimes, it is a good idea to willingly take on those debts. By the end of this second edition, you'll be armed with a deep understanding of the Hexagonal Architecture style and be ready to create maintainable web applications that save money and time. Whether you're a seasoned developer or a newcomer to the field, "Get Your Hands Dirty on Clean Architecture" will empower you to take your software architecture skills to new heights and build applications that stand the test of time.What you will learn Identify potential shortcomings of using a layered architecture Apply varied methods to enforce architectural boundaries Discover how potential shortcuts can affect the software architecture Produce arguments for using different styles of architecture Structure your code according to the architecture Run various tests to check each element of the architecture Who this book is for This book is for you if you care about the architecture of the software you are building. To get the most out of this book, you must have some experience with web development. The code examples in this book are in Java. If you are not a Java programmer but can read object-oriented code in other languages, you will be fine. In the few places where Java or framework specifics are needed, they are thoroughly explained.

Excel 2013/2016: Get Your Hands Dirty

Excel 2013/2016: Get Your Hands Dirty PDF Author: Sam Akrasi
Publisher: Xlibris Corporation
ISBN: 1543407501
Category : Computers
Languages : en
Pages : 260

Get Book Here

Book Description
This book is not for beginners. It does not teach you how to move around worksheets; neither does it teach you how to copy the contents of one cell to the other. The book assumes that you have worked with Excel for at least six months. We start by introducing you to the Ribbon and how to customize the user interface. You learn how to automate worksheet operations with macros. We take you through creating custom formats, data validation, worksheet outlines, data consolidation, error checking, etc. We look at intermediate and advanced functions such as Indirect, Match, Find, etc. and show you how to combine these functions to solve real-world problems. We discuss business models and apply statistical and financial functions. The rest of the topics we treat include using table formulas, creating range names, using names for formulas, Date and Time functions, error checking, workbook/worksheet protection, etc. We look at the Lookup functions (Vlookup, Hlookup, etc.) and the functions that can be used in lieu of the lookup functions to perform more complex lookups. Every chapter of the book contains exercises to reinforce your learning experience. We believe that practice makes perfect, so at the end of the book, we provide you with over 120 hands-on exercises (step-by-step answers provided). We guarantee that after going through all the exercises in the book, you will be on your way to becoming an Excel expert.

Wash Your Hands

Wash Your Hands PDF Author: Frédéric Saldmann
Publisher:
ISBN: 1602860491
Category : Family & Relationships
Languages : en
Pages : 119

Get Book Here

Book Description
A practical (and surprising) guide for anyone concerned with their health and hygiene.